Strategy 2: Embrace Self-Ordering and AI Systems

Self-ordering kiosks are now an essential part of modern operations. These kiosks reduce the need for cashiers, decrease errors, and streamline the customer experience. AI systems elevate this further by offering personalized interactions and speeding up service times. Major players like McDonald’s and Carl’s Jr. have already integrated AI to optimize their drive-thru experiences. Is your business maximizing the power of AI to improve customer interactions?

Strategy 3: Bring Robotics Into the Kitchen

The kitchen is the heart of any fast-food operation, and robotics can make it more efficient. By using robots to handle tasks like flipping burgers or assembling pizzas, businesses can maintain consistency and eliminate downtime. These tireless machines reduce labor costs while ensuring high-quality food production. Companies such as White Castle and Domino’s have begun reaping the rewards of this innovation.

The Advantages of Automation

  • Cost Savings: Automation significantly reduces labor costs, making it a valuable strategy in light of rising wages.
  • Increased Productivity: Robots don’t need breaks or sick days, ensuring consistent service and output.
  • Extended Hours: With robots working round-the-clock, your business can operate longer hours without incurring overtime costs.

Avoiding Pitfalls While Maximizing Benefits

  • Phased Implementation: Gradually introduce automation to allow for smoother integration and minimize disruption.
  • Upskilling Employees: While automation takes over some tasks, it creates opportunities for staff to focus on customer service and value-added tasks.
  • Maintaining Human Touch: While automation can handle many tasks, the human element remains critical for customer satisfaction. Ensure staff are available for complex issues and personalized service.
  • Continuous Optimization: Regular assessments of automated systems ensure that they function optimally and improve over time.
